Latest Patents
Nakanishi's recent work includes two pivotal inventions. The first is a **Method for Producing Quinolin-4(1H)-one Derivative**, which provides an innovative approach to producing and isolating a target quinolone derivative with high purity using standard industrial facilities. The method involves the reaction of a ketone with an anthranilic acid derivative using aluminum halide, followed by a removal process under basic conditions.
His second notable patent is the **Method for Producing 2-Acylimino-pyridine Derivative**, which outlines a comprehensive procedure for synthesizing compounds represented by a specified formula, thereby broadening the scope of chemical compounds available for various applications.
